ABC receives hundreds of complaints for interrupting Vera TV repeat with news of Prince Phillip’s death – PerthNow
Hundreds of viewers have submitted formal complaints to the ABC for interrupting a British crime drama repeat with news of Prince Phillip’s death.

The public broadcaster was forced to make a statement about the flood of complaints submitted over the coverage of the death of the Duke of Edinburgh, aged 99, on Friday night.
A spokesperson for the ABC has told how a relatively low 435 complaints had been received, and that more than three quarters of those were about the interruption made to a repeat…
